Q was created by writer Gene Roddenberry and first appeared in the Star Trek: The Next Generation television series before transitioning into comic books.Early Years
Initially introduced as an antagonist in the Star Trek universe, Q's character evolved to showcase a more complex personality, often serving as a guide and challenger to Captain Picard.Character Development
Over the years, Q has transitioned from a mere antagonist to a more nuanced character, often reflecting on his own existence and the implications of his powers.Cultural Reception
Q has been well-received by fans and critics alike, often praised for his wit and complexity.Character Details
